Web9 dec. 2011 · Specifically, there are three areas where microbiologists use nanotechnologists' techniques: – Imaging single molecules. – Poking and pulling nanoscale objects (laser traps, optical tweezer) – Determining spatial organization in living microbes (AFM, near/far field microscope) Nanotechnology in food microbiology. Topics discussed include antibiotics, biochemical engineering, applications of genetic engineering, bioremediation, bacterial … shaq christmas treeWebNucleic acids can be extensively manipulated, in order to acquire specific characteristics and properties. Such manipulations include propagation, ligation, digestion, or addition of modifying groups such as phosphate or methyl groups. These modifications are catalyzed by polymerases, ligases, nucleases, phosphatases, and methylases, respectively. pookers definition
